Description

Dominating the posterior hip and buttock region, the gluteus maximus appears as a broad, thick sheet of fibers spanning from the posterior ilium, dorsal sacrum, and coccyx to the proximal femur and iliotibial tract. Its superior fibers run laterally toward the iliotibial band, while the deeper, inferior fibers course more distally and laterally to insert on the gluteal tuberosity of the femur, lying superficial to the short external rotators and posterior capsule of the hip. Inferiorly, the muscle overlaps the proximal posterior thigh, where it relates to the hamstring origin at the ischial tuberosity. Bulk matters here. Posterior orientation gives the clearest read on how gluteus maximus contributes to hip extension and external rotation during gait, rising from a flexed position, and stair climbing, and why weakness produces a compensatory posterior trunk lean (gluteus maximus lurch). Clinically, its position as the main superficial landmark for safe intramuscular injection makes surface anatomy non-negotiable, with the upper outer quadrant used to reduce risk to the sciatic nerve and the inferior gluteal vessels. Surgeons also key off its fiber direction and deep plane during posterior approaches to the hip, where splitting or reflecting the muscle can expose the short external rotators and posterior joint.
